Explore the complex landscape of ethics and values in contemporary Ireland with “A Just Society?”. Once lauded as a land of saints and scholars, Ireland faces a crisis of confidence across its institutions, from politics and banking to the Church and law. This collection of 25 incisive essays by prominent figures like Fr Peter McVerry and Mary Banotti offers a critical analysis of Ireland’s evolving value system. As rapid social and economic changes challenge traditional moral guidance, particularly the Catholic Church’s declining influence, difficult questions arise about resource distribution and the balance between individual rights and societal good. Discover a hard-hitting examination of the ethical realities in 21st-century Ireland, making this a vital read for anyone interested in the nation’s quality of life and its future direction.
